Amnesty International UK condemns the Taliban’s oppressive and tyrannical rule

 Image by Twitter @kabulnewstv On Sunday, 14 November, the Taliban Supreme leader gave an obligatory order for full implementation of sharia law in Afghanistan. Since then, the Taliban have carried out several public floggings on women and men accusing them of adultery, theft, same-sex sexual conduct or kidnapping, in different provinces in Afghanistan. King Charles III commemorates the opening of newly built Gurdwara in Luton

Image by Chris Jackson/Getty Images King Charles III on Tuesday, 6 December, visited Luton to celebrate the official opening of a newly built Gurdwara.
